Output 31ad3ee0da7873af03eb97d0b669544c225a9a958ea3c8cf9499976022e64314:1

value
3617380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81a473499afb8077c2c072006ecb957b35818d53 OP_EQUAL
address
MKieQPN3CHKqdAS3t8QzdheqB6LncSFdJL
transaction
31ad3ee0da7873af03eb97d0b669544c225a9a958ea3c8cf9499976022e64314
spent
true